Is FireFox hurting your business?

Written on July 24, 2008 by William

Chances are it is, and you don’t even realize it. Let me clarify before I continue. Firefox is not the problem it’s a great browser and I find myself using it more than IE anymore.

It’s a favorite amongst Internet marketers and my stats show almost 75% of my te members are using it to surf.

No the issue is not with Firefox, another great feature of the browser is all the add ons that are available for it.

Unfortunately this feature is also the problem, one add-on in particular is killing your sales and opt-in numbers.

The no-script add-on.

It’s a great add on to help you protect your computer, there are a lot of surfers that use it to kill any scripts running on the pages they are viewing so it doesn’t slow down their computer.

Sounds good so far doesn’t it?

Turn your thinking for a moment to your own pages.

Have you spent time tweaking a video for your site so it would improve conversions?
Well it was pointless, if everyone seeing your page is using no-script, than your video is not being seen.

Do you have a killer squeeze page? You may never know because if someone gets to it using no-script they won’t be able to opt in to your list.

How about your join now button? It may be taking potential members to an error page instead of your sign up page, if they are using no-script.

Take a minute to think of the pages you are promoting. How many could be effected by no-script? How many sales or opt-ins have you missed out on because of it?
